Classification:
Sambucus racemosa L. var. melanocarpa (A. Gray) McMinn

Click on a scientific name below to expand it in the PLANTS Classification Report.
   
Kingdom Plantae – Plants
Subkingdom Tracheobionta – Vascular plants
Superdivision Spermatophyta – Seed plants
Division Magnoliophyta – Flowering plants
Class Magnoliopsida – Dicotyledons
Subclass Asteridae
Order Dipsacales
Family Caprifoliaceae – Honeysuckle family
Genus Sambucus L. – elderberry
Species Sambucus racemosa L. – red elderberry
Variety Sambucus racemosa L. var. melanocarpa (A. Gray) McMinn – Rocky Mountain elder
